Output e17630703f63c2cf2f4d68020ab174c5bac8338d2417f5775198cdc29672736c:3

value
24602886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c551c00fc0d487c2658361eda3287dbe8903657 OP_EQUAL
address
MWuNUGwBTYPcXYPh5YSsAHj6Tjg1fmbXbw
transaction
e17630703f63c2cf2f4d68020ab174c5bac8338d2417f5775198cdc29672736c
spent
true